US Pilot Rescued Alive Following Iranian Fighter Jet Shootdown
In a dramatic international incident, one United States pilot has been successfully rescued alive after their military fighter jet was shot down over Iranian airspace earlier on Friday. According to official sources cited by the Times of Israel, the pilot was recovered following the hostile engagement, marking a critical development in this rapidly unfolding situation.
Search Operation Intensifies for Second Crew Member
While one crew member has been confirmed safe, authorities have reported that search and rescue operations remain actively ongoing for the second pilot. Military officials emphasized that all available resources are being deployed to locate the missing crew member, though specific details about their condition or whereabouts have not been disclosed to the public at this time.
